Dock Risk Management: Methods for Secure and Productive Operations
Effective harbor risk management is significantly necessary for maintaining the operational integrity and economic viability of shipping terminals. A certified maritime risk management professional comprehensive approach involves assessing potential hazards – ranging from environmental factors and criminal activity to operational failures – and implementing mitigation measures . These procedures should include, but aren’t limited to:
- Robust security protocols and observation systems.
- Regular inspections of equipment .
- Emergency protocols for various situations .
- Sophisticated systems for forecasting and addressing potential challenges.
- Continuous development for employees.
By prioritizing risk minimization , ports can enhance throughput , safeguard valuable assets, and ultimately contribute to a reliable global trade.

Earning a Accredited Maritime Danger Management Expert
Embarking on the path to becoming a recognized Maritime Risk Management Professional requires a dedicated approach. Typically , this involves fulfilling specific requirements , which often include possessing a applicable educational background, such as a degree in maritime studies , and demonstrating several years of real-world experience in the seafaring industry. Furthermore, candidates must successfully complete a rigorous test administered by a well-known professional association. Finally , achieving this credential signifies a high level of proficiency and allegiance to safety protocols in reducing maritime hazards .
Achieving Oceanic Well-being: Instruction and Risk Reduction
A robust oceanic safety program copyrights on extensive education and proactive danger alleviation strategies. Crew members require specific education covering everything from firefighting and damage repair to navigation and collision avoidance. This training isn't a one-time event; it must be an ongoing undertaking with periodic modifications to reflect evolving guidelines and advances. Alongside classroom study, real-world exercises are vital for reinforcing understanding. Furthermore, sound hazard alleviation involves assessing potential dangers, executing safeguard actions, and establishing clear protocols for handling emergencies.
